Sanctuary Personnel, an innovative and committed recruitment agency, has a new permanent position available for a Registered Manager to work full time based in a Children’s Home in Liverpool.

The salary for this permanent Registered Manager job is up to £45,000.

Main Duties:

  • Accountable for delivering high-quality care to young people in the home
  • Ensure effective implementation of relevant regulations and standards
  • Manage child protection matters in accordance with legislation and best safeguarding practices
  • Maintain the highest possible standards of childcare and implement placement plans
  • Coordinate and access appropriate services to meet the needs of each young person
  • Provide leadership and coaching to achieve the best outcomes for young people
  • Mentor and support staff in childcare practices and independent living skills
  • Manage the home effectively and efficiently within the agreed budget
  • Supervise and support the staff group, ensuring they meet the specific needs of young people
  • Develop individual staff training programs and complete performance appraisals

Requirements of this job:

  • Level 5 Diploma in Residential Childcare qualification or equivalent, or willingness to undertake this
  • A minimum of 3 years’ experience working within Children’s residential care
  • Ability to show leadership skills
  • Experience of managing budgets
  • Direct involvement in Ofsted inspections
